Germany: DPD customers to receive parcel arrival information via Amazon's Alexa
CEP Research, 02 May 2017, online:-
US-based electronic commerce retailer Amazon's cloud-based Alexa intelligent personal assistant voice system, which tells customers when their parcels will arrive, was implemented on 2 May 2017 by German parcel service provider DPD. This is the first use of a company's own application for Alexa in Germany. The Parcel Navigator, which is DPD's online platform for parcel management, is linked with the DPD Skill to allow consignees to identify specific parcels. Information regarding the number of steps parcel couriers have to make prior to reaching the consignee's door will also be offered by Alexa. Additional forms of voice recognition and artificial intelligence (AI) will also be used by DPD in the future.
